Is Netflix’s Broad Peak Based on a True Story?

Yes, “Broad Peak” is, in fact, based on a true story. The life of Polish mountaineer and mountain guide Maciej Berbeka is portrayed in the film. The movie’s script was written by Lukasz Ludkowski and was influenced by Berbeka’s travels and his experiences on Broad Peak. At 8,051 meters (26,414 feet) above sea level, it is the twelfth-highest peak in the world and is situated in the Karakoram on the boundary between Pakistan and China.

On October 17, 1954, Berbeka was born in Zakopane, Poland. Although nothing is known about his early years, by the 1980s, he had made a name for himself as one of the top mountain climbers in the nation. Berbeka belonged to Tatra Volunteer Search and Rescue and the Union Internationale des Associations de Guides de Montagnes (UIAGM) (TOPR). Additionally, he belonged to the Polish club of accomplished mountaineers known as the “Ice Warriors,” which was noted for its winter ascents.

Successful trips to Manaslu (in the Nepalese Himalayas), Cho Oyu (also in the Himalayas), Annapurna (in the Gandaki Province of Nepal), and Mount Everest are among Berbeka’s exploits (in the Himalayas). The mountaineer attempted to climb Broad Peak in March 1988, but after spending more than two days on the peak, he turned back and missed the summit by over 17 meters. In 2013, nearly 25 years later, he decided to retry the climb. Adam Bielecki, Tomasz Kowalski, and Artur Maek accompany Berbeka.

Although the group reached the mountain’s summit on March 6, 2013, Berbeka and Kowalski were reported missing while the group was on the way down after they could not get to Camp 4. After the pair failed to reach the climbers, the base camp dispatched a rescue squad. After more than two days passed without hearing from the climbers, Krzysztof Wielicki, the expedition leader of the Polish Mountaineering Association’s winter expedition, declared that Berbeka and Kowalski had passed away.

Berbeka’s life is depicted in the Netflix movie from his initial ascent of Broad Peak until his eventual demise. Producer Maciej Rzczyski described how the movie was conceptualized based on the story of the legendary mountain climber in an interview with Screen Daily. He explained that he read the book “A Long Film About Love: Return To Broad Peak” by author Jacek Hugo-Bader before having the idea. It describes the circumstances leading up to Berbeka’s passing away atop Broad Peak, which was released in 2014.

According to Rzczyski,There was a big social conversation in Poland at the time about what happened there, and everyone seemed to have an opinion about what the mountaineers had been doing.”

The producer of the movie said, “I felt that the passion to want to climb up to the summit of these mountains was so strong that we should make a feature film about it and realized that this would be the first Polish feature about mountaineering because there hadn’t been any before.” 

As a result, the production started once Berbeka’s family gave their approval and the studio contacted them.

According to Rzczyski, the motivation behind the biographical film was to depict actual events and emphasize the essence of mountaineering. As a result, the audience may identify with Berbeka’s adventure and his love of mountain climbing. A dramatic account of the Polish climber’s life and his gruesome death at the end of his expedition is presented in the film, which largely follows the facts.
